Latest Patents

Ting-Ta Chi holds a patent for a "Mirror image suppression method." This method is specifically adapted to an optical coherence tomography (OCT) system. The patent outlines a process that includes obtaining a tomography image of an object to be tested using the OCT system. It involves calculating a real image signal from a specific pixel based on image signals obtained from various scans. The method aims to suppress mirror image signals in the tomography image, thereby improving the clarity and accuracy of the images produced.
